Equipment wise energy balance for 300 Ton/Day Cumene production pilot plant*
Benzene feed vaporizer:
(*refer process flowsheet)
The stream of mixed feed of benzene and cumene is feed to the vaporizer with 40 oC at 25 atm.
Enthalpy of benzene = C p ∆T + λ = 161.46 X 203 + 23,773.63 = 56,550.01 kJ/Kmole
Enthalpy of cumene = 246.92 X 203+ 30919.2 = 81043.96 kJ/Kmole
Heat required for the mixed feed = 0.99 X 56550.01+0.1 X 81043.96
= 64088.89 kJ/Kmole
=64088.89 X 223.9= 14349502 kJ = 14349.502 MJ/h
Propylene feed vaporizer:
Propylene and propane fed from the tank with 25 oC at 25 atm.
The stream is vaporized and heat to the temperature 243oC and mixed with benzene feed.
Bubbling point and dew point of the mixture is about 62.5 oC
Latent heat of propylene = 17229.4 kJ / h
Latent heat of propane = 17611.41 kJ / h
The average heat capacity of liquid propylene =123.51
and propane=125.48
The average heat capacity of gaseous propylene = 82.86
and propane=97.48
Liquid state:
propylene propane
Cp 123.51 125.48
∆T 37.5 37.5
Q (kJ/h) 4631.625 4705.5
Gas state :
propylene propane
Cp 82.86 97.483
∆T 180.5 180.5
Q (kJ/h) 14956.23 17595.6815
Heat required for propylene:
17229.46+4631.625+14956.23 = 21861.08 kJ/h
Heat required for propane:
17611.39+4705.5+17595.075 = 39912.57 kJ/h
Heat required for the feed = 117.9 (21861.08 X 0.95 + 39912.57 X 0.05)
= 2683.83 MJ/h
